The Structure of the Female Reproductive System
. The female reproductive system is a complex and intricate network of organs and tissues that work together to support the development and birth of a baby. At the center of this system is the uterus, a hollow, muscular organ that is capable of expanding to accommodate a growing fetus during pregnancy. The uterus is connected to the cervix, a narrow, lower portion of the uterus that opens into the vagina, a muscular and tubular passageway that extends from the cervix to the outside of the body. The vagina serves as the birth canal and is also the passageway through which menstrual fluid leaves the body. The ovaries, two small, oval-shaped organs located on either side of the uterus, produce eggs and hormones that regulate the menstrual cycle and support the development of a fetus during pregnancy. The fallopian tubes, two narrow tubes that connect the ovaries to the uterus, provide a passageway for eggs to travel from the ovaries to the uterus, where they can be fertilized by sperm. The vulva, the external female genital area, includes the labia, clitoris, and opening of the vagina, and serves as a protective barrier for the reproductive organs. Understanding the structure and function of the female reproductive system is essential for maintaining good reproductive health and appreciating the incredible complexity and beauty of the female body.

The Function of the Cervix and Uterus
. The cervix and uterus are two vital components of the female reproductive system, working in tandem to support the growth and development of a fetus during pregnancy. The cervix, a narrow, cylindrical structure, serves as the lower part of the uterus, connecting it to the vagina. Its primary function is to act as a gateway, controlling the flow of menstrual blood, sperm, and other substances in and out of the uterus. During childbirth, the cervix dilates to allow the baby to pass through, and its muscles help to push the baby out of the birth canal. The uterus, a hollow, muscular organ, is responsible for supporting the growth of a fertilized egg, providing a safe and nourishing environment for the developing fetus. Its muscular walls contract and relax to help move the baby down the birth canal during labor. The uterus also plays a crucial role in menstruation, shedding its lining each month if pregnancy does not occur. In addition, the uterus helps to regulate hormones, such as estrogen and progesterone, which are essential for maintaining a healthy reproductive system. Overall, the cervix and uterus work together to facilitate the miracle of life, from conception to childbirth, and play a vital role in maintaining the overall health and well-being of women.

The Myth of the "One Hole" Theory
down there. The myth of the "one hole" theory is a common misconception that has been perpetuated for far too long. This theory suggests that women have only one opening in their genital area, which is used for urination, menstruation, and sexual intercourse. However, this is far from the truth. In reality, women have three separate openings: the urethra, the vagina, and the anus. The urethra is a small tube that carries urine from the bladder to the outside of the body, while the vagina is a muscular canal that connects the cervix to the outside of the body and is used for childbirth, menstruation, and sexual intercourse. The anus, on the other hand, is the opening of the rectum and is used for the elimination of waste. The Impact of Hormonal Changes on Female Anatomy
?. The Impact of Hormonal Changes on Female Anatomy Hormonal fluctuations play a significant role in shaping the female anatomy, particularly during puberty, menstruation, pregnancy, and menopause. The onset of puberty marks a significant transformation in the female body, as the production of estrogen and progesterone hormones triggers the development of secondary sexual characteristics, such as breast growth, widening of the hips, and the onset of menstruation. These hormonal changes also affect the female reproductive system, causing the uterus to grow and the cervix to become more prominent. During menstruation, hormonal fluctuations can lead to changes in the thickness of the uterine lining, causing it to shed and resulting in menstrual bleeding. Pregnancy, on the other hand, is characterized by a surge in progesterone levels, which helps to thicken the uterine lining and support the growth of the embryo. As women approach menopause, the decline in estrogen levels can lead to changes in the female anatomy, including vaginal dryness, thinning of the vaginal walls, and a decrease in breast density. These hormonal changes not only affect the female reproductive system but also have a profound impact on overall health and well-being, highlighting the importance of understanding and managing hormonal fluctuations throughout a woman's life.
